Elgin High principal to retire
Elgin High School Principal Dave Smiley has announced he will retire at the end of this school year.
Smiley is in his 10th year as principal and has been in Elgin Area School District U-46 since 1979.
“I felt like it was time to hand this off, and I felt like we were in pretty good shape,” Smiley said Tuesday. “The next person should be able to walk in and move forward.”
Smiley has been at Elgin High for 12 years. Before that, he was at Streamwood High School, where he enjoyed a successful run as a football coach in the late ’80s.
Before coming to U-46, Smiley was a teacher at Warren High School. He will retire with 37 years in education.
“I’ve been blessed to be around great kids, great students, great athletes, wonderful administrators and teachers,” Smiley said. “I’ll wait for my wife to retire in a few years and we’ll get on with it.”
Smiley’s wife, Lavonne, is the principal of Tefft Middle School in Streamwood.
Smiley’s athletic director at Elgin High, Gwen Poore, who is in her second year at the school, is also resigning at the end of the school year.
